    The worst tool I've ever purchased. STRONG recommendation of DO NOT PURCHASE.
  

*by J***N on Reviewed in the United States 🇺🇸 on April 23, 2021*

Furious at how bad this is on so many levels. I've ruined almost half of my stock of tiles for a small project because of this garbage, in addition to having to purchase two more cutting wheels.- The ruler has no indicator of where to line it up, so it must be done manually.- The cutting wheel does not touch the tile in the fully down position. You have to place additional tiles underneath for it to hit.- The pressure "knob" to break the pieces rarely has enough leverage to break the tile, even when pushed fully down.- The pressure knob leaves permanent scuff marks on the tile. You have to cover each time with a cloth to prevent this.- The cutting wheel chipped after cutting 20 tiles, so delayed the project and I had to drive back to HD and buy new wheels.- About 1 out of 2-3 tiles will actually cut, and will usually be a poor cut because of all the manual tweaks you have to use to actually get it to cut.
